🍤 Creamy Cajun Shrimp Pasta Bake
Creamy, cheesy, and loaded with bold Cajun flavor — this shrimp pasta bake is the ultimate comfort food with a Southern kick. Perfect for potlucks, family dinners, or meal prep!
📝 Ingredients:
1 lb (450g) shrimp, peeled & deveined
12 oz (340g) spaghetti or thin pasta
2 tbsp butter
2 tbsp olive oil
4 cloves garlic, minced
1 red bell pepper, diced
1 green bell pepper, diced
1 small onion, finely chopped
1 can (14 oz) diced tomatoes (drained) or 2 fresh tomatoes, chopped
2 tsp Cajun seasoning (or more to taste)
½ tsp smoked paprika
½ tsp black pepper
1 cup heavy cream
1 cup chicken broth or seafood stock
1 ½ cups shredded mozzarella cheese
½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
2 tbsp fresh parsley, chopped
👨🍳 Instructions:
1️⃣ Boil Pasta
Cook spaghetti until al dente. Drain and set aside.
2️⃣ Cook the Shrimp
In a skillet, heat butter + 1 tbsp olive oil. Season shrimp with Cajun seasoning. Cook 2–3 mins per side until pink. Remove and set aside.
3️⃣ Sauté the Veggies
In the same pan, add remaining oil. Sauté onion, garlic, and peppers until tender. Stir in tomatoes.
4️⃣ Build the Sauce
Add Cajun seasoning, paprika, and black pepper. Stir in broth and cream. Simmer for 5 minutes until slightly thickened.
5️⃣ Mix It Up
Add pasta, shrimp, and half the mozzarella. Toss until coated evenly.
6️⃣ Transfer & Top
Place in a greased baking dish. Sprinkle with remaining mozzarella and Parmesan.
7️⃣ Bake It Up
Bake at 375°F (190°C) for 20 minutes or until bubbly and golden on top.
8️⃣ Serve & Enjoy
Garnish with parsley and dig in! Perfect with garlic bread or a crisp green salad.
